Massachusetts' metalcore group
Killswitch Engage, formed in 1999 by
guitarist Joel Stroetzel,
vocalist Jesse Leach,
bassist Mike D'Antonio (of Overcast) and
drummer Adam Dutkiewicz,
After Killswitch Engage (2001) they hired a second guitarist,
Pete Cortese (also a former Overcast), to coin the visceral twin-guitar attack and
melodic emotional appeal of
Alive or Just Breathing (2002), that contains The Element of One.
Dutkiewicz replaced Cortese on guitars while Justin Foley joined on drums,
and Howard Jones replaced Leach on vocals, for The End of Heartache (2004), their breakthrough album (he End Of Heartache).
With these two albums, Killswitch Engage had found a balance between the
hysterical loud sound of nu-metal and the catchy introverted sound of emo-core.
As Daylight Die (2006) displayed a much lighter sound, as epitomized
by the hit My Curse.
Killswitch Engage (2009) was basically a collection of filler.
